Located in Lenox mall this is a great location to shop. There are four floor with backstage on the lowest floor in the basement alongside kids section. Furniture and men's is on level 2. There are restrooms on level -1 and 2. All major brands, prom dress, and wedding dresses are on level 1. It also has an attached MAC cosmetics store. Customer service is located on ground level. The store is usually well stocked, clean and appropriately staffed. There is ample of free parking in the parking garage and in front and side of the store. It can be accessed from the mall as well.
